2 rolls of 6x7 film from a Yosemite adventure with @hwz, @clos, @msol, @sachee and your host @cba.

I enthusiastically woke up at 6:30am to make bacon and eggs. The group didn’t share my enthusiasm so I cooked bacon very slowly, one strip at a time, for about 45 minutes until the smell (or maybe my nagging) finally coaxed everyone out of their sleeping bags. Everyone except Sasha.
Shade break 30 min into the hike. Coming to terms with that fact that climbing is kind of hard. Who knew.
Exhausted hiker or Nike model ?
Fast foward about 8 shade breaks and 2 miles. This is the top of Yosemite falls. The water dissapearing at the edge is falling off a 2400ft sheer rock face. Also let’s hear it for real lens flare.
The edge of that rock falls thousands of feet to the valley floor. This view was beyond incredible. Go to Yosemite, do this.
5:45pm, 6 hours after we started and 2 1/2 hours before sunset. A particularly important fact since we had forgotten flash lights. Time to roll out.

After the hike there was a minor accident. I left my backpack outside and as we pulled out of the parking lot we ran it over, crushing both my camera and a half full jar of peanut butter. I consider this to be a blessing since if we hadn’t run it over we would have driven off without all the film. RIP Mamiya.
